About The Position

The Medical Office Specialist manages both the check-in and check-out processes to ensure a smooth, welcoming, and high-level patient experience. This role serves as the first and last point of contact for patients and is responsible for front-office coordination, scheduling, documentation accuracy, payment collection, procedure preparation, and assisting with in-clinic marketing initiatives. Success in this role requires a strong understanding and ownership of the patient journey — from initial inquiry through treatment follow-up — ensuring that each patient receives consistent, high-touch care and successfully completes their treatment plan. Regenerative medicine experience is required. Experience in a cash-based practice is strongly preferred.

Responsibilities

  • Greet patients promptly with professionalism and warmth
  • Verify and update demographic information in the EHR
  • Ensure all required intake and consent forms are completed
  • Notify clinical staff of patient arrival
  • Maintain a clean, organized, high-end lobby environment
  • Open and close the front lobby daily
  • Schedule new patient consultations and follow-up visits
  • Coordinate procedure appointments and treatment plans
  • Review provider notes to confirm next steps
  • Communicate treatment timelines clearly with patients
  • Support patient flow in a high-touch, concierge-style setting
  • Understand and actively own the patient journey, ensuring follow-through at every touchpoint
  • Clearly explain self-pay pricing and payment expectations
  • Collect and process payments accurately
  • Provide receipts and documentation as needed
  • Maintain transparency and professionalism when discussing fees
  • Scan and upload documentation into eClinicalWorks (eCW)
  • Prepare procedure paperwork and consent forms
  • Update Salesforce and Leading Reach daily
  • Process incoming mail and administrative correspondence
  • Restock refreshments and maintain front-office presentation
  • Assist the marketing team with in-clinic initiatives and promotions
  • Maintain strict HIPAA compliance
  • Facilitate communication between patients and clinical team
  • Uphold company mission, values, and service standards
  • Perform additional duties as assigned by the Practice Manager
